Under the rules, holidaymakers must prove that they have at least 100 euros (£85.22) per person per day
Under the rules, holidaymakers must prove, if they are required to do so by border officials, that they have at least 100 euros per person per day, with a minimum of 900 euros or its legal equivalent in foreign currency.Thestates: “The availability by foreigners of the indicated economic means will be accredited by displaying them, in the event that they have them in cash, or by presenting certified checks, traveller's checks, payment letters, or credit cards.
“In the event that, when carrying out the control of the entry of persons into Spanish territory, it is verified that a foreigner lacks sufficient economic resources for the time he wishes to remain inand to continue his trip to the country of destination or to return to the country of origin, or does not have the nominative, non-transferable and closed ticket or tickets, in the means of transport that they intend to use, their entry into Spanish territory will be denied as established by law.
Additional checks at the point of entry may also be carried out, including a temperature check, visual health assessment, or testing on arrival.The Foreign Office has also reminded British travellers that they will need to have their passports stamped on entry and exit from Spain now that the UK is no longer part of the EU.
